BB171:What's Compassion got to do with Diversity? featuring Susan McCuistion
What's Compassion got to do with Diversity? featuring Susan McCuistionWhile there have been a few adjustments here and there, we tend to teach D&I the same way we did years ago–through logic and facts. There have been endless articles written about why diversity training doesn’t work. The simple truth is, we're not good talking about D&I because we've never been taught to do so. It’s common to believe, “I treat other people like I want to be treated,” is the best course of action, but what if other people don’t want to be treated the way you want to be treated? Wouldn’t it be more respectful to treat others the way they wanted to be treated? How Valuing Values Adds Value to Your Business featuring Maggie Mongan Are you experiencing resistance, overwhelm, or frustration? Your beliefs, actions, or attitudes may be misaligned with your deep truths or values. Values are not goals, strategies, what you stand for, nor opinions. Think of values as what is most important to you. Values are your beliefs, attitudes, and behaviors. These beliefs are called values because you treasure them. What's Really Causing Your Business Issues? featuring Susan McCuistionEvery organization wants to be sustainable. For-profit organizations work to satisfy owners, shareholders and stakeholders by increasing profit. Not for profit organizations need to ensure they have the funds and donations necessary to move forward with their mission. Small businesses may want to attract new customers so that they can grow or maintain their profit margins.No matter what type of business you’re in, the truth is, business issues are not unique. Every company with employees has trouble with recruiting and retention at some time. They struggle to identify a talent pipeline and who is qualified for leadership positions within the organization. They want to build new and innovative solutions and attract a consumer base.Too often, organizations look at all of these issues in a silo.
